Skip to content

Commit f288d80

Browse files
committed
adding akka grpc and google grpc stubs
1 parent 5c52305 commit f288d80

File tree

1 file changed

+50
-5
lines changed

1 file changed

+50
-5
lines changed

pom.xml

Lines changed: 50 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-68,10 +68,13 @@
6868

6969
<properties>
7070
<!--Dependency versions-->
71+
<akka.grpc.version>2.1.0</akka.grpc.version>
72+
<akka.version>2.6.9</akka.version>
73+
<grpc.stub.version>1.41.0</grpc.stub.version>
74+
<guava.version>30.1-android</guava.version>
7175
<protobuf.version>3.11.4</protobuf.version>
7276
<protoc.version>3.11.4</protoc.version>
73-
<grpc.stub.version>1.41.0</grpc.stub.version>
74-
<akka.grpc.version>2.1.0</akka.grpc.version>
77+
<scala.version>2.13</scala.version>
7578

7679
<!--Plugin versions-->
7780
<build.helper.maven.plugin.version>3.0.0</build.helper.maven.plugin.version>
@@ -176,10 +179,51 @@
176179
</plugins>
177180
</build>
178181
<dependencies>
182+
<dependency>
183+
<groupId>com.google.guava</groupId>
184+
<artifactId>guava</artifactId>
185+
<version>${guava.version}</version>
186+
<scope>provided</scope>
187+
</dependency>
179188
<dependency>
180189
<groupId>com.google.protobuf</groupId>
181190
<artifactId>protobuf-java</artifactId>
182191
<version>${protobuf.version}</version>
192+
<scope>provided</scope>
193+
</dependency>
194+
<dependency>
195+
<groupId>com.lightbend.akka.grpc</groupId>
196+
<artifactId>akka-grpc-runtime_${scala.version}</artifactId>
197+
<version>${akka.grpc.version}</version>
198+
</dependency>
199+
<dependency>
200+
<groupId>com.typesafe.akka</groupId>
201+
<artifactId>akka-actor_${scala.version}</artifactId>
202+
<version>${akka.version}</version>
203+
<scope>provided</scope>
204+
</dependency>
205+
<dependency>
206+
<groupId>com.typesafe.akka</groupId>
207+
<artifactId>akka-http-core_${scala.version}</artifactId>
208+
<version>10.2.6</version>
209+
<scope>provided</scope>
210+
</dependency>
211+
<dependency>
212+
<groupId>com.typesafe.akka</groupId>
213+
<artifactId>akka-slf4j_${scala.version}</artifactId>
214+
<version>${akka.version}</version>
215+
<scope>runtime</scope>
216+
</dependency>
217+
<dependency>
218+
<groupId>com.typesafe.akka</groupId>
219+
<artifactId>akka-stream_${scala.version}</artifactId>
220+
<version>${akka.version}</version>
221+
<scope>provided</scope>
222+
</dependency>
223+
<dependency>
224+
<groupId>io.grpc</groupId>
225+
<artifactId>grpc-api</artifactId>
226+
<version>${grpc.stub.version}</version>
183227
</dependency>
184228
<dependency>
185229
<groupId>io.grpc</groupId>
@@ -192,9 +236,10 @@
192236
<version>${grpc.stub.version}</version>
193237
</dependency>
194238
<dependency>
195-
<groupId>com.lightbend.akka.grpc</groupId>
196-
<artifactId>akka-grpc-runtime_2.12</artifactId>
197-
<version>${akka.grpc.version}</version>
239+
<groupId>org.scala-lang</groupId>
240+
<artifactId>scala-library</artifactId>
241+
<version>2.13.6</version>
242+
<scope>provided</scope>
198243
</dependency>
199244
</dependencies>
200245
</project>

0 commit comments

Comments
 (0)